Mark Lane <mark@harddata.com> writes:

> I am having trouble compiling the 2.4.22 kernel for x86-64 non-smp. I
> can compile the smp kernel but not the regular kernel.

2.4.22 broke the ACPI compilation in the last minute. You can either
disable ACPI or apply ftp://ftp.x86-64.org/pub/linux/v2.4/acpi-2.4.22-hotfix

> It seems that ksyms.c for x86-64 is looking for some smp stuff from
> the errors I am getting.
>
> I have tried 2.4.23-8 and the problem seems gone but I get an error
> when linking fs/fs.o into vmlinux. I have attached the errors I
> received.

fs/fs.o(.text+0x1429f): In function `dput':
: undefined reference to `atomic_dec_and_lock'

either your tree is unclean (do a make mrproper and try again)
or your compiler does not properly inline. What compiler are you using?

-Andi
